Job Description: The Role and Impact Intel's Devices Development Group is seeking a talented Physical Design Engineer to join our team in shaping the future of computing and semiconductor innovation. This role is integral to creating Client SoCs for next-generation laptops and desktop computers, driving Intel's mission to deliver world-changing technology that enriches lives globally. You will be instrumental in advancing Intel's leadership in SoC physical design, optimizing performance, power, and area to deliver best-in-class designs. Working with cutting-edge EDA tools and methodologies, you will help redefine how Intel builds SoCs and influence the broader semiconductor industry.
Key Responsibilities - Execute physical design implementation, including synthesis, place and route, clock tree synthesis, and floor planning, using industry-standard EDA tools such as Synopsys or Cadence. - Perform static timing analysis constraint generation, timing closure, and clock stamping to ensure high-quality SoC designs. - Conduct verification and signoff tasks, including formal equivalence verification, layout verification, and electrical rule checking. - Drive multiple power domain analysis using standard formats such as UPF or CPF to ensure power integrity. - Collaborate with process teams to optimize designs for power, frequency, and area. - Develop and enhance physical design methodologies and automation flows to improve efficiency and scalability. - Analyze results and recommend solutions to fix violations for current and future product architectures.
Qualifications: Minimum Qualifications - Bachelor's degree in Electrical Engineering, Computer Engineering, or a related field with 6 or more years of experience; or Master's degree with 4 or more years of experience.
- Proficiency in physical design implementation, including synthesis, place and route, and clock tree synthesis. - Experience with static timing analysis constraint generation, timing closure, and clock stamping. - Familiarity with multiple power domain analysis using UPF or CPF formats. - Hands-on experience with Synopsys or Cadence tools for backend design and STA.
Preferred Qualifications - 5+ years of experience in backend design and/or STA. - Experience with product development and delivery on leading-edge process nodes. - Proven ability to collaborate in fast-paced team environments and solve complex problems. - Strong attention to detail with excellent organizational and communication skills.
